Handle with care
When you need to apply a topical ointment, the best tool is a sterile cotton or synthetic pad or puff. It's pretty easy to forget and simply use what's around, most often your finger, but consider that you'll often be smearing your finger's germs back into the wound. And that's not medically sound at all. You'll want to gently spread an ointment over a possibly painful injury without causing any more pain. A sterile pad is simply the safest and most comfortable option.
